01:16Friends of mine who play regularly say that they are addicted to the game.
01:20What makes golf so addicting?
01:22I think it's the ultimate challenge. It's a physical challenge.
01:25It's a mental challenge. It's a technical challenge.
01:28You're not just playing against others. You're playing against a golf course.
01:33The elements, the weather, you're playing against yourself.
01:37Mostly golf is a mental game and you need to.
01:40So I think it's a complete game.
01:44There's other sports that are complete as well.
01:47But golf is my sport and I think it's the most complete sport you can have.
01:52So I think that's what makes it very attractive to most people.
